Infrared Irradiation‐Assisted Pd‐Catalyzed C(sp3)─H Arylation and Tandem Cyclization of Ortho‐Tolualdehydes

open access: yesChemistry – A European Journal, EarlyView.
A rapid and efficient protocol for the synthesis of 2‐benzylbenzaldehydes and anthracenes is reported, based on the infrared (IR) irradiation‐assisted Pd‐catalyzed C(sp3)─H arylation and the tandem C(sp3)─H arylation/electrophilic aromatic cyclization of ortho‐tolualdehydes with aryl iodides via a transient directing group (TGD) strategy.

Photoreversible Polyurea Actuators With Spatiotemporal Control and Adaptive Mechanics

open access: yesENERGY &ENVIRONMENTAL MATERIALS, EarlyView.
A light–thermal responsive polyurea network incorporating reversibly dimerizable anthracene units enables spatiotemporal modulation of cross‐linking density and nearly 400‐fold stiffness tuning.
